Kitchen Helper: Cost of hiring?
- Common salary in CA: $41,053 yearly
- Typical salaries range from $36,300 – $51,441 yearly

What's the average time to fill a kitchen helper role?
The average time to fill a kitchen helper role is 92 days, calculated from the moment the job is posted until a candidate accepts the offer.
What skills do kitchen-helpers tend to have?
According to the candidates available on Smart Sourcing, the most common skills for a kitchen helper include: time management, customer service and organizational skills.
What licenses or certifications are common for a kitchen helper?
Common licenses or certifications for kitchen-helpers include: Food Safety, Workplace Hazardous Materials Information Systems and WHMIS Certification.
What are some job titles related to kitchen-helpers?
According to Indeed's Smart Sourcing data, job titles related to kitchen-helpers include: dishwasher / kitchen helper, kitchen runner/helper and dishwasher/kitchen helper.
What level of education is common for a kitchen helper?
High school diploma or GED is the most common level of education for a kitchen helper in Canada, according to available candidates on Smart Sourcing.
How many years of experience is common for a kitchen helper?
Most kitchen-helpers have 4 years of professional experience.
